Camile Faure (1872-1947), a Limoges enamel rectangular plaque, circa 1910, painted with a wooded coastal landscape at dusk, signed 'C. FAURE LIMOGES' lower left, 11.5cm x 15.5cm, in a wooden frame; and an Arts and Crafts brass small wall mirror, the arched top inset with a profile bust of a maiden, 22cm x 12.5cm overall
